The Ecoboost vehicles are speed density and do not come factory equipped with mass air flow (MAF) sensors. These trucks utilize a MAP manifold absolute pressure sensor. There is one on top of the intake manifold under the engine cover and another similar type of sensor right near the throttle body. These trucks also have an IAT or intake air temperature sensor that's near the air filter housing on the intake tubing. If you are going to clean them I'd suggest using an electronic parts / sensor specific type of cleaner such as CRC brand QD electronic cleaner since it's made specifically for sensitive electronics and sensors. You can usually find this at a local auto parts store.

No problem, happy to help out! Yeah the naturally aspirated vehicles often times do have a MAF such as the 5.0L v8 F-150s and Mustangs. But the Ecoboost speed density vehicles all come from the factory with a wideband o2 sensor and MAP sensor type of monitoring systems.
